Just wanted to give the group an update on the ABS ECU situation on the 2018 ACC with Stop and Go. I've gotten mixed part numbers in reference to P5SVO's post. I've been informed that part JL3Z-2C215-D has been replaced by JL3Z-2C215-F. Then I had another Ford parts place tell me that based off part JL3Z-2C215-Dthe replacement ECU "only"could be purchased separately.The ECU alone part# I was given: JL3Z-2C219-C. We will see as I purchased just the ECU alone vs the whole assembly which includes the HCU. Based off my build date I found another KIng Ranch built a month later than mine with factory ACC and based off its Vin it was confirmed thru Ford parts having JL3Z-2C219-C for the ECU. I should know mid day Saturday after the dealer installs it and sets it up using IDS. The part lists for a little over $500 but if you order online you can get it for around $335. Got bad news for you, that part number is for the HCU only, not the ABS module that you actually need. The ABS module alone is NOT available separately. If you can find one separately please let me, and everyone else, know.
How do you open the box on the windshield to see the ipma? Will it screw up calibration when it is opened?
You just pull down on the plastic cover. It's held in place with clips. You can use a trim removal tool also but it's not necessary. Removing the cover will not affect the calibration.
